Alnwick Castle Ticket Prices and Discounts

Alnwick Castle offers both online and gate ticket prices, with the option to save 10% by booking your tickets online. Here’s a breakdown of the ticket prices and discounts:

Ticket Type Online Price Gate Price
Adults £20.50 £22.80
Concessions (60+ or full-time education) £16.55 £18.40
Children (5-16 years) £10.80 £12.00
Under 4’s Free Free
Family (2 adults and up to 4 children) £55.65 £61.85

Alnwick Castle Annual Pass

One of the unique features of Alnwick Castle is the annual pass. All tickets purchased online are automatically converted into annual passes, valid for 12 months from the date of the first visit. This allows you to enjoy unlimited re-visits during the castle’s opening times.

Alnwick Castle Opening Times

Alnwick Castle is open to visitors from 10:00 am to 5:00 pm, with the last admission at 3:45 pm. During the peak summer months of July and August, the castle grounds remain open until 5:30 pm.
